MARCOS FONSECA started dancing at an early age and dedicated much of the 80’s to Lambada, Hip Hop, African dance and Jazz.
A graduate of Physical Education from Rio de Janeiro University, he specialized in fitness through dance. Moving to Europe in 1992 he made a name for himself teaching Hip Hop, Latin Rhythms, Lambada and Salsa.
He has taught his unique style of dance and fitness classes and workshops in a total of 36 countries so far.
He returned to Brazil in 2005 to concentrate and deepen his expertise in Brazilian Zouk Lambada and Salsa and to learn and work with world famous professionals such as Renata Pecanha, Luis Floriao, Jose Carlos Valverde.
SARAH GIBBONS has been passionate about dance and gymnastic from childhood. Since a young age, she has devoted herself to learning Jazz, Hip Hop, Salsa, Belly dancing, African dance and Funk.
She became dance partner with Marcos in 2003 and has since toured 12 countries with him. Arriving in Brazil in 2005 she concentrated on dancing the Brazilian rhythms of Lambada, Samba, forro, fox trot and Brazilian Funk.
Specialising in Brazilian Zouk Lambada and Salsa has learned from and worked with famous world professionals such as Renata Pecanha, Luis Floriao, Jose Carlos Valverde.
Since 2006 Sarah and Marcos have been teaching Zouk and Salsa classes in Rio and Spent one month giving workshops in Europe.
They have been actively involved with Brazilian Dance Association (ANDANCAS), coordinated by Luis Floriao in trying to develop the profile and understanding of Brazilian rhythms world wide.
They will return to Europe in July 2007 in order to continue to teaching and supporting the movement Brazilian and Latin dances in Europe.
